What is Ticket Transfer?
Season Ticket Holders can now use the Ticket Hub to transfer their ticket electronically to friends or family within their Network when they’re unable to attend a match.
Our Ticket Transfer service is the only way to pass on your digital ticket. Since your pass uses NFC technology, it can’t be screenshotted or shared manually. Using the Ticket Hub, you can transfer a ticket to anyone with a free Arsenal ticketing account. Once accepted, the recipient can access the ticket directly from the Ticket Hub and use it to enter the Emirates Stadium.
Supporters can register for an account here.
The service is free to use and remains open until 3 hours before kick-off.

How to use Ticket Transfer
Step 1: Log into your Arsenal Account
Ensure that the person you are wishing to transfer your ticket to already has a free Arsenal Account. Supporters can register for an account here if they don't have one already
Log in to your 'Arsenal' Account using your email & password by clicking the head and shoulders icon in the top right-hand of your screen.
Once logged in, go to your profile by clicking your initials in the top right navigation bar.
Once on your profile, select the ‘Ticket Hub’ tile to access your tickets.
Step 2: Choose who to send your ticket to
Select the ticket you wish to transfer by clicking the transfer button. Please double-check that you have selected the correct ticket you want to transfer and the correct seat.
If the person you wish to transfer to is not already in your network, click the “Send to someone outside your network’ button
If they have an Arsenal membership or an Arsenal account, enter their membership number and surname. Click ‘search for member’ to add them to your network and transfer a ticket to them.
If they do not have an account, click ‘invite them to join’ so they can register and have their transferred ticket hosted on their ticket hub account.
Step 3: Accept and finalise the Transfer
Review the Terms & Conditions and then click ‘Agree & Transfer Ticket’.
The recipient should see the tickets they have been transferred in the ‘Action Required’ section. Here, they will be prompted to select either the Accept or Decline button.
Once the ticket has been accepted, your digital pass will no longer be active, and the recipient will be sent an electronic ticket which scanned on their mobile device to access the stadium.
If the recipient declines the ticket or does not accept the ticket in time, your season ticket will remain active for the relevant fixture.
